摘要
Iodine has been known to be an essential trace element in human as a component of thyroid hormones which influence reproduction, growth and development, energy metabolism, neuromuscular function and protein synthesis. In this study iodine content in muscles of two highly consumed species of marine fish including Tiger-toothed croaker (Otolithes ruber) and Indo-Pacific Icing mackerel (Scomberomorus gallants) and marine lobster (Panulirus homarus) was determined by spectrophotometry method. Fish and lobsters were caught from coastal part of south Iran, Persian Gulf. The mean value of iodine in Tiger-toothed croaker and Indo-Pacific king mackerel and lobster was found to be 195 +/- 108.9, 179 +/- 93.39 and 287.4 +/- 78.8 mu g kg(-1), respectively, on a dry weight basis. A great variation was found between individuals within a species and between lobster and fish, but no statistical difference was observed between two studied fish species.
